Job Description
A Virtualization Lead (or Lead Virtualization SME) is responsible for the high-level design, implementation, and management of an organization's virtualized infrastructure. This role provides technical leadership to a team of engineers to ensure the stability, scalability, and security of virtual environments, including servers, desktops (VDI), and storage.

Core Responsibilities
  • Technical Leadership: Serve as the lead over a team of engineers, directing mission requirements and overseeing technical implementations.
  • Architectural Design: Design and implement hypervisor solutions (e.g., VMware ESXi, Hyper-V) and virtual desktop infrastructure (VDI) like VMware Horizon or Citrix.
  • Performance & Capacity Management: Monitor CPU, memory, and storage utilization to ensure optimal performance and project future capacity needs.
  • Disaster Recovery (DR): Design, deploy, and test High Availability (HA) and Business Continuity Plan (BCP) virtual environments to ensure data integrity and availability.
  • Escalation Management: Act as a senior-level escalation point for complex technical issues related to virtual machine performance, connectivity, and security.
  • Automation: Drive efficiency by creating scripts and automation workflows using tools like PowerShell, Python, Terraform, or Ansible.
Required Skills & Qualifications
  • Technical Expertise: Advanced knowledge of VMware technologies (vCenter, vSAN, vSphere), Microsoft Hyper-V, or Nutanix.
  • Infrastructure Knowledge: Proficiency in networking concepts (T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P) and storage solutions like SAN and NAS.
  • Leadership Experience: Typically requires 3+ years of technical leadership experience and 8+ years in systems administration or engineering.
  • Education:
    • A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field is standard.
  • Certifications: Valuable credentials include:
    • VMware Certified Professional (VCP).
    • Citrix Certified Professional - Virtualization (CCP-V).
    • Nutanix Certified Professional (NCP).
    • Microsoft Certified: Windows Server Hybrid Administrator Associate.
